How to Update Aadhaar Card
The Aadhaar card is one of the most important identity documents in India. It is required for government schemes, banking services, SIM cards, and many other official purposes. If your Aadhaar details are outdated or incorrect, you must update them to avoid problems in the future.
The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I) allows Aadhaar updates both online and offline, depending on the type of information you want to change.
Details That Can Be Updated in Aadhaar
You can update the following details in your Aadhaar card:
- Name
- Address
- Date of Birth
- Gender
- Mobile Number
- Email ID
Note: Biometric details (fingerprints, iris, photo) can only be updated by visiting an Aadhaar Seva Kendra.
How to Update Aadhaar Card Online (Address Update)
You can update your address online if your mobile number is linked with Aadhaar.
Steps to Update Address Online
- Visit the official UIDAI website
- Click on Update Aadhaar → Update Address Online
- Log in using your Aadhaar number and OTP
- Enter the new address details
- Upload a valid address proof document
- Submit the request
After submission, you will receive a Service Request Number (SRN) to track the update status.
How to Update Aadhaar Card Offline (Aadhaar Seva Kendra)
For updates like name, date of birth, gender, mobile number, and biometrics, you need to visit an Aadhaar Seva Kendra.
Steps to Update Aadhaar Offline
- Locate the nearest Aadhaar Seva Kendra
- Carry original supporting documents
- Fill the Aadhaar update/correction form
- Submit documents and provide biometric verification
- Pay the applicable fee
- Collect the acknowledgment slip
Your Aadhaar details will be updated within a few days.
Documents Required for Aadhaar Update
For Address Update
- Voter ID
- Passport
- Bank Passbook
- Electricity/Water Bill
- Ration Card
For Name / Date of Birth Update
- Birth Certificate
- Passport
- PAN Card
- School Certificate
Ensure that documents are valid and clearly readable.
Aadhaar Update Fees
- Demographic update (name, address, DOB, gender): ₹50
- Biometric update: ₹100
The fees are the same across all Aadhaar centers.
How to Check Aadhaar Update Status
- Visit the UIDAI website
- Click on Check Aadhaar Update Status
- Enter your SRN or Aadhaar number
- Submit to view the status
Once updated, you can download the updated Aadhaar card online.
Important Points to Remember
- Mobile number must be linked for online updates
- Biometric updates are not available online
- Always keep the acknowledgment slip safe
- Aadhaar updates usually take 7–14 days
